Ravensdale Junior School is seeking to appoint a suitably qualified, enthusiastic and hard-working Level 3 Teaching Assistant to support teaching and learning in the classroom to maximise the participation of our children. The role will include complementing the class teachers’ delivery of the national curriculum , work collaboratively with teaching staff assisting in the whole planning cycle and the management/preparation of resources and deliver high quality lessons following the planning given.

Transform Trust is a Multi Academy Trust with over 6700 children in 19 Primary Schools covering Nottingham, Nottinghamshire, Derby and Derbyshire. Joining us, you will be part of an ambitious and innovative organisation. We promote the autonomy and local nature of each of our schools and we are an enabling organisation rather than a directive one.

We believe education has the power to transform lives and communities. Our Vision is to provide high quality education and deliver the best outcomes for children.

We are strategic partners in Inspiring Leaders, Flying High Teaching School Hub, East Midlands Maths Hub and with Derby Research School.
